I contacted Tash at Limitless Learning a few months before my daughter was due to take her GCSE Maths. She was recommended by another person. My D struggled with Maths but needed a grade 7 to get into her A Level course. She was getting grade 5/low 6 in her assessments. My D enjoyed working with Tash and said Tash helped her make sense of it. When my D took her GCSE in June, we would have been happy with a 6 - she got an 8!!! We cannot thank Tash enough for her help and cannot recommend her highly enough. More...

Eat, Sleep, Teach, Repeat! The thing that I love most about my job is my students and being able to show them that they have a shining light within themselves.

The reason for starting my business was due to me noticing that the traditional education system is allowing children to fall through the gaps. Whether that is due to a SEND, SEMH or disengagement, I knew that there was a way of hooking students into learning and encouraging them to have the passion, self-belief and motivation to achieve their goals.

? We use creative methods and our pedagogical knowledge to ensure learning is engaging and retained. Creativity is an important life skill that employers look out for. We embrace this through our Doodle Exercise books (see our website).
? We ensure that sessions are tailored to your child’s needs and interests. We provide thoughtful, personalised lessons that we can adapt whenever we need to.
? We use holistic and mindfulness techniques to build confidence and a positive mindset. If the well-being of students is great, it can open the door to their learning. We even have a Mindfulness course that can be completed at home (see our packages)!
? We improve engagement, memory and motivation by using gamification and interactive learning activities. This works well for all, with a particular focus on students with SEND needs and those who are disengaged learners.
?? Experiences of supporting students with SEMH and SEND needs. We also have specific learning tools and packs that can support their learning further (see our website for more information).
? Guided revision support so students know what and how to prepare for their exams
?Adult lessons in a number of areas, including language workshops with a qualified language teacher

We can provide face-to-face tutoring in a number of locations, such as Worcestershire, Birmingham, Norwich etc. Feel free to ask us whether we could cover this in your area.

We are also able to provide online tuition across the UK as well as other countries in the world.
